A few fields away from that there is a fort called Neilan's fort. In the centre of this fort there is a big slab of stone. Imprinted on it is the shape of a hand. In an adjoining farm there is another fort. Three boys went to cut a tree with which to make hurleys in this fort. They were hunted by a ghost dressed in white.
